Extracting User Knowledge: The Power of In-Depth Interviews

In the realm of product development, in-depth interviews emerge as a potent tool for uncovering valuable user insights. These structured conversations allow researchers to delve beneath the surface, acquiring a comprehensive understanding of users' needs, motivations, and pain points. By engaging users in an open-ended and collaborative manner, researchers can collect rich qualitative data that numerical surveys often fail to capture. Unveiling User Needs Through Surveys: Choosing the Right Tool for the Job

Understanding user needs is crucial to developing successful products and services. Conducting surveys is a popular method for gathering valuable insights into user desires. With a wide range of survey tools available, selecting the right one can be daunting.

To ensure your surveys are effective, consider the following factors:

  • Target audience: Different survey tools cater to different user demographics and online literacy levels.
  • Survey length: Some tools are better suited for concise surveys, while others can handle more complex questionnaires.
  • Capabilities: Consider what tools are important for your survey, such as branching logic, data visualization, and reporting customization.

By carefully evaluating your needs and exploring the options, you can choose the perfect survey tool to discover valuable user insights.
